A song for the ascent to Jerusalem. From my earliest youth my enemies have persecuted me -- let Israel now say --
2
from my earliest youth my enemies have persecuted me, but they have never been able to finish me off.
3
My back is covered with cuts, as if a farmer had plowed long furrows.
4
But the LORD is good; he has cut the cords used by the ungodly to bind me.
5
May all who hate Jerusalem a be turned back in shameful defeat.
6
May they be as useless as grass on a rooftop, turning yellow when only half grown,
7
ignored by the harvester, despised by the binder.
8
And may those who pass by refuse to give them this blessing: "The LORD's blessings be upon you; we bless you in the LORD's name."
